Rocky Patel Edge Special Edition 05 (5" x 54RG) Review
Ordered a box of these from ci last week. This is what CI said:
Is part of a special edition, limited production release for 2005, Rocky Patel produced a new size: a bulky, densely packed 5" x 54 Robusto Grande. Available in boxes of 20, with 10 each of Corojo and Maduro inside!
Predraw, kind of loose but not too loose. Construction was excellent with no blemishes and a perfect wrapper.
Lit up perfectly. Smoke was not that volumous but okay. Taste was hard to define, kind of sweet without that woodsy twang that i like. Still okay, but "different". Over the next half lenght of the cigar the taste stayed very consistent but the cigar wanted to die off on me. Hard to keep lit and had to be smoked fairly hard to get going. Still it's a pleasant smoke that is both mild and bolder at the same time. Mild in the mouth, but aftertaste is quite bold.
Ash is perfect and just stuck onto the cigar for over half of it.
It sort of self died on the last 30% and i didn't relit. It stayed consistent and i got used to it, but i wouldn't rank it as a top cigar. It's a decent go-to cigar but i'm more of a carlos torano kind of guy i think. It's hard to define this stick but i cant say it was bad, but it wasn't that memorable either. It was sort of both at the same time. Quite good but not outstanding if that makes sense.
I'd recommend others to try it, it's a decent smoke for the money.
